I know this is an anti-hero story, setting her up to be the villain of the sequel, but I detested the main character and just couldn't keep going. Her relationship with Wei feels built on nothing but having been near each other. They have no chemistry and it seems like they barely even talk. I like it when characters have good reasons to try and do a bad thing, but this seemed like she's determined to make terrible decisions in order to live up to what her abuser wants, knowing that Guma was abusive. I don't like any of it and I'm stopping.
